Understanding the Role of Fatty Acids in Tallow for Skin Repair
One of the reasons tallow body cream is so effective for stretch marks lies in its unique fatty acid profile, closely mirroring that of human skin. Rich in oleic, palmitic, and stearic acids, tallow penetrates deeply and nourishes the skin barrier, promoting elasticity and resilience. These fatty acids are essential for repairing damaged skin tissues and restoring suppleness, which is critical when addressing the stretched dermis beneath stretch marks. Unlike many synthetic moisturizers, tallow works synergistically with your skin’s natural lipids, making it an ideal choice for long-term skin health.

Addressing Common Concerns: Is Tallow Cream Suitable for All Skin Types?
While tallow cream is generally safe and beneficial, some individuals with very oily or acne-prone skin might worry about breakouts. It’s reassuring to know that properly rendered grass-fed tallow is low in polyunsaturated fats and closely resembles human sebum, making it less likely to clog pores compared to many commercial oils. To mitigate any concerns, choosing an unscented, minimally processed tallow cream can reduce the risk of irritation or allergic reactions. Patch testing remains essential, especially for sensitive skin.

Tailoring Tallow Use for Seasonal and Environmental Skin Challenges
Through attentive observation, I adapted my tallow cream application depending on environmental factors like humidity and temperature fluctuations. During colder, drier months, I increased application frequency and thickness to combat barrier disruption and transepidermal water loss. Conversely, in warmer seasons, I opted for lighter layers or combined tallow with hydrating serums to avoid pore congestion.
This adaptive approach ensures that tallow’s benefits are optimized without overwhelming the skin, proving that a nuanced understanding of one’s unique conditions is essential for natural skincare success.
